The Excitatory Mechanism of Substance P in the Antral Circular Muscle of Guinea Pig Stomach
Jun, Jae-Yeoul, Kim, Sung-Joon, Choi, Youn-Baik, Kim, Ki-Whan 대한생리학회 대한생리학회지 10 Pages
대한생리학회 대한생리학회지 1994, 제 28권 제 1호 5 51-60 (10 pages)
This study was carried out to elucidate the excitatory mechanisms of Substance P in the antral circular muscle, using isometric contraction recording, conventional microelectrode method and whole-cell patch clamp technique. Substance P produced tonic and phasic contractions in a dose-dependent manner and depolarized membrane potential with increased amplitude of slow waves in muscle strips. Voltage-dependent Ca2+ currents were increased by the application of Substance P from a holding potential... -
Role of Na+-K+ Pump on Endothelium-dependent Relaxation
Sung, Sang-Hyun, Roh, Joon-Ryang, Park, Tae-Sic, Suh, Suk-Hyo, Hwang, Sang-Ik, Kim, Ki-Whan 대한생리학회 대한생리학회지 10 Pages
대한생리학회 대한생리학회지 1993, 제 27권 제 2호 8 199-208 (10 pages)
To study the underlying mechanism through which the endothelium-dependent relaxation is inhibited by blocking the Na+ -K+ pump, the effects of Na+ -K+ pump blockade on the release of EDRF and its relaxing activity were examined, using organ bath study, bioassay technique, and cGMP measurement. Endothelium-dependent relaxation was attenuated by blocking the Na+ -K+ pump in the vascular ring with intact endothelium. In bioassay experiment EDRF release was decreased with the blockade of the Na+... -

A Study on Na+ and Water Reabsorption in the Nephron Segment Beyond Proximal Tubule Measured by Lithium Clearance
Han, O-Soo, Goo, Yong-Sook, Sung, Ho-Kyung 대한생리학회 대한생리학회지 12 Pages
대한생리학회 대한생리학회지 1991, 제 25권 제 2호 9 189-200 (12 pages)
During the past few years it has been proposed that lithium clearance can be used as a reliable measure for the outflow of tubular fluid from the proximal tubule. This study was aimed to characterize the inflow dependent reabsorption of Na in renal tubule beyond the proximal tubule. For this purpose, lithium clearance was used as a measure for the inflow from the proximal tubule and the changes in reabsorption fraction of Na and water were determined in rabbits. Rabbits were pretreated with... -
